I didn't watch him at all, but the stats don't paint him at his best this past season at Hapoel Tel Aviv. He conceded 36 goals from 28.24 xGOT, preventing -0.43 goals per 90 minutes (ie he conceded 0.43 more goals a game than would be expected based on where the shots on target he faced ended up; top corner shot having a much higher figure than a pea-roller down the middle) with a save percentage of 48.57%. Of course there's many factors that can contribute to poor form, based on what Marinovic said on the KFF he was never too comfortable at HTA and the fans weren't too complimentary from the very start.

For comparison with Marinovic this season: Sail this past season conceded 45 goals from 44.86 xGOT (-0.01 GPrev/90), Tzanev 51 goals from 48.76 xGOT (-0.06 GPrev/90) and Crocombe 62 goals from 53.69 xGOT (-0.15 GPrev/90). In Paulsen's small A League sample size (333 minutes in 21/22 season) he conceded 10 goals from 9.92 xGOT (-0.02 GPrev/90). For completion sake of NZ overseas keepers (except Zac Jones): Woud in the Cup last season 9 goals from 5.87 xGOT (-1.04 GPrev/90) and Sims last year 27 goals from 24.19 xGOT (-0.17 GPrev/90).

That being said, I prefer as many New Zealand players to play outside of the Phoenix as possible, so if Marinovic gets himself a gig in Europe these next couple months, that's better than having him at the Phoenix, and I say that as a guy who's always been a fan of his. Marinovic, Sail, Paulsen all playing first choice for different clubs is far more preferable than Marinovic, Sail, Paulsen at one club with one goalkeeping spot like in 20/21.

I think Marinovic was on a hiding to nothing before he even joined HTA. There had been some incident between Hapoel Tel Aviv and his previous Israeli club Nof Hagalil , which got the HTA Ultras all worked up. Never easy for any player coming in, if the hardcore fans (who often stand behind the goal) of your new club just hate on you from the start. Even worse for a keeper, where any error is open for all to see. If your confidence as a keeper gets down, you are doomed really.

Hopefully he can rebuild his career somewhere. Yes we want as many Kiwis as possible playing at a high pro level.
